Regarding the camera, I can't find any info via any diagnostic app that I've found so far to confirm the lens spec of f2.0 for you, unfortunately (unless you can recommend one), however I can report that I've found the camera to perform quite well in all light levels I've tried so far.
Regarding the GPS, it seems to take quite some time to gain a first fix, but once gained and given access to open sky the reported accuracy is greater than I personally have seen from any other consumer level GPS, getting down to 2 metres with unobstructed sky.

Rear camera is definitely f2.0 and it is fantastic in daylight. Screen is beautiful
with great visibility in sunlight. Antutu got 27650.
But I am dissapointed that just main sensors are present, no gyro or gravity
sensor and not even linear acc sensor. I dont know if they are just not software
enabled or not hard installed at all, but for 300$ phone it is a big problem.
